Abstract

The study of Brownian motion is seen in modern physics disciplines of undergraduate courses in physics, following a theoretical or laboratory approach, in this case usually involving reasonably sophisticated equipment. This work describes a proposal for the implementation of the experiment in high school, designed and developed by students of the last semester of the night course of licentiate in Physics of the Federal University of Para, as part of the activities of a discipline of Statistical Physics. The ease of assembly of the experiment, combined with the use of computational technologies to analyze the results, makes the technique easily implemented in high school, enabling the student to discuss historical aspects of the development of atomic models, as well as to perform the experimental measurement of the number of Avogrado, usually seen in Chemistry, in a mechanized way.
